Frequently asked questionsabout travel between Turin and Rimini

There are several options for getting from Turin to Rimini by train, bus, car and plane. The cheapest option is to take the bus which costs around €12 ($12) and will take around 6h 25m. If you need to get there more quickly, you can take the train and arrive in approximately 3h 15m, though it is a bit more costly at approximately €51 ($51).

The distance between Turin and Rimini is around 448km (279 miles). In a direct line (as the crow flies), the distance is 403km (250 miles)

It takes around 3h 20m to get from Turin and Rimini by train. If you are travelling by car it will take around 4h 10m to drive there.

The quickest way to get from Turin to Rimini is to take the train which takes around 3h 15m and will set you back approx €51 ($51).

The cheapest way to travel between Turin and Rimini, if you exclude driving, is to take the bus which will typically cost around €12 ($12) for a standard one-way ticket.

Flights and Airlines

It doesn't look like you can fly directly from Turin to Rimini. We recommend that you fly from Turin (TRN) to Forli (FRL) then take the train to Rimini. instead which will take 3h 50m.

The closest major airport to Rimini is Federico Fellini International Airport (RMI) (RMI) which is approximately 6km (4 miles) from Rimini. Forlì Airport (FRL) (FRL) and Ancona Falconara Airport (AOI) (AOI) are also nearby and might be a better alternative airport depending on where you are flying from.
